SSL证书更新步骤
SSL证书是一种数字证书,用于加密网站和保护用户数据的安全性。为了保持高水平的安全性和可信度,定期更新SSL证书是至关重要的。本文将介绍SSL证书更新的具体步骤。
一、了解SSL证书的有效期
在开始SSL证书更新之前,首先要了解当前SSL证书的有效期。通常,SSL证书的有效期为一年或更长时间,具体取决于颁发机构和证书类型。为避免证书过期,建议在证书到期之前的一个月开始更新。
二、选择合适的SSL证书类型
在更新SSL证书之前,需要选择一个合适的证书类型。常见的SSL证书类型包括单域名证书、通配符证书和多域名证书。根据网站的需求和规模,选择适合的证书类型。
三、生成证书签发请求(CSR)
在更新SSL证书之前,需要生成证书签发请求(CSR)。CSR包含网站的公钥和相关信息,nginx ssl证书配置
用于向颁发机构请求新的SSL证书。生成CSR的具体步骤如下:
1. 生成私钥:使用证书管理工具(如OpenSSL)生成一个私钥文件,确保私钥的安全性。
2. 创建CSR:使用私钥生成CSR文件,包含网站的主要域名和组织相关信息。确保CSR中的信息准确无误。
3. 存储私钥和CSR文件:将私钥和CSR文件安全地存储在服务器或安全的外部存储设备中。
四、提交CSR并获取新证书
完成CSR的生成后,需要将CSR提交给SSL证书颁发机构,然后等待他们的审核和签发新证书。具体步骤如下:
1. 选择SSL证书颁发机构:根据自己的需求和预算选择一个可信赖的SSL证书颁发机构。
2. 提交CSR:登录SSL证书颁发机构的网站,进入证书申请页面,选择适当的证书类型,然后将生成的CSR文件上传。
3. 验证身份:根据颁发机构的要求,可能需要进一步验证网站的身份和所有权。这可能包括域名验证,组织验证和人工审核。
4. 等待签发:一旦提交CSR并完成身份验证,就需要等待SSL证书颁发机构签发新的SSL证书。这通常需要几分钟到几天的时间。
5. 下载新证书:一旦SSL证书颁发机构签发了新的SSL证书,您将收到一封通知。登录证书颁发机构的网站,下载新证书并保存在安全的位置。
五、更新服务器配置
获取新的SSL证书后,需要将证书配置到服务器上。具体步骤因服务器和操作系统而异,以下是一般的配置步骤:
1. 打开服务器控制台:使用SSH等远程登录工具,打开服务器的控制台。
2. 定位SSL证书文件:将刚刚下载的SSL证书文件上传到服务器的指定目录。通常情况下,证书文件以.pem或.crt为后缀。
3. 修改服务器配置文件:编辑服务器的配置文件(如Apache的f或Nginx的f),将新的SSL证书路径和密钥路径配置到文件中。
4. 重启服务器:保存配置文件并重新启动服务器以使更改生效。
六、验证SSL证书更新
完成服务器配置后,需要验证SSL证书是否成功更新。以下是验证过程的一般步骤:
1. 在浏览器中输入网站URL:使用任意浏览器,输入网站的URL地址。
2. 检查SSL证书:在浏览器地址栏中,点击锁形状的图标查看证书详细信息。确保证书显示为新颁发的,并且显示的信息与CSR中提供的信息相匹配。
3. 检查HTTPS连接:验证网站是否通过HTTPS连接。在浏览器地址栏中,确保URL前面显示的是""而不是""。
七、定期更新SSL证书
SSL证书更新不是一次性任务,而是一个周期性的过程。为保持网站的安全性和可信度,定期检查并更新SSL证书是必要的。建议至少每年更新一次SSL证书,并确保及时跟踪证书的到期日期。
总结:
SSL证书的更新是确保网站数据安全性的重要步骤。通过了解证书有效期、选择合适的证书类型、生成CSR、提交CSR并获取新证书、更新服务器配置以及验证更新结果,可以顺利完成SSL证书的更新过程。定期更新SSL证书是确保网站持续安全运行的关键措施。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。